Department: Custom Programs

Reports to: Custom Program Coordinator

Contract: Full time, fixed term: 16th April 2026 – 30th June 2026

Location: CIEE London, UK

CIEE: The Council on International Education Exchange (CIEE) is looking for an enthusiastic Program Assistant to support the delivery of our faculty‐led and customized programs for Spring and Summer 2026. For over 70 years, CIEE has helped thousands of people gain the knowledge and skills necessary to live and work in a globally interdependent and culturally diverse world by offering the most comprehensive, relevant, and valuable exchange programs available.

Summary of position: The Custom Assistant works as part of a small team under the supervision of the Custom Program Coordinator and plays a crucial role in the successful delivery of extra‐curricular experiential learning opportunities for our summer Custom Programs. The position will involve a combination of administrative tasks and student support and will require regular travel around the city.

Primary responsibilities:

  • Support & supervise students during activities and excursions as assigned by the Custom Program Coordinator. This includes but is not limited to local excursions, day trips, and overnight trips.
  • Prepare welcome materials for groups including core program details such as accommodation check‐in/out procedures, itineraries, etc.
  • Assist with arrival day logistics including monitoring flight information, welcoming students at the airport, transporting them to their accommodation, and overseeing check‐in.
  • Act as a key point of contact for students, faculty members, and/or institutional representatives when required.
  • Be an ambassador for the UK and share your enthusiasm for local culture with students and faculty.
  • Monitor and respond to emails in the London Custom inbox and assist with other administrative tasks as required.
  • Generate content for CIEE London's social media platforms.
  • Perform on‐call responsibilities as assigned by the Custom Program Coordinator where required.
  • Liaise with other CIEE departments where necessary to ensure cohesion between programs.

Person specification:

  • Authorization to work in the UK.
  • Bachelor's degree or equivalent.
  • Exceptional organizational skills with the ability to carry out multiple tasks effectively with attention to detail.
  • Strong intercultural communication skills, both written and verbal, with the ability to create positive and inclusive team dynamics among diverse groups.
  • Knowledge of London and confidence in leading groups around the city.
  • Ability to respond quickly and adapt to changing circumstances including occasional out‐of‐hours work during busy periods as required.
  • Detail‐oriented, proactive, with the ability to work effectively both independently and as part of a team.
  • Previous experience in program administration, customer service, or related field.
  • Experience working with US students and/or a deep understanding of US culture and education systems.
